百度网盘提速工具评测:突破下载限制的开源解决方案
百度网盘提速工具评测突破下载限制的开源解决方案【免费下载链接】pan-baidu-download百度网盘下载脚本项目地址: https://gitcode.com/gh_mirrors/pa/pan-baidu-download30秒核心价值速览多线程加速最高支持32线程并行下载实测提速210%轻量高效内存占用低于50MB兼容Windows/macOS/Linux全平台智能续传网络中断后精准恢复进度避免重复下载浪费带宽一、痛点云存储时代的下载困境三大场景的效率损耗1.1 远程办公族视频会议与大文件下载的带宽争夺战远程团队协作时设计师小王需要下载5GB的设计源文件包。使用官方客户端时下载速度被限制在150KB/s完整下载需要9小时期间还会抢占视频会议带宽导致画面频繁卡顿。统计显示他每月因文件传输问题损失约8小时工作时间。1.2 自媒体创作者批量素材下载的稳定性挑战美食博主小李需要从网盘获取20个高清视频素材总计12GB。官方工具不仅需要逐个确认下载还经常在99%进度时失败。据他记录完成一次素材更新平均需要重试3-4次成功率仅65%严重影响内容发布进度。1.3 自由职业者公共网络环境下的速度波动难题经常在咖啡馆办公的程序员小张发现使用公共WiFi下载项目文件时速度从2MB/s骤降至100KB/s且频繁断开连接。更麻烦的是每次重连都要重新开始下载1GB的文件往往需要耗费整个下午。二、方案开源工具如何破解限速难题四维度深度对比2.1 工具横评哪款才是你的最佳选择五大核心指标对比特性指标pan-baidu-download同类工具A同类工具B开源性质完全开源MIT协议闭源免费部分开源多线程支持最高32线程最高8线程固定4线程跨平台兼容性Windows/macOS/Linux全支持仅WindowsWindows/macOS社区活跃度月均更新2-3次半年无更新年更1-2次资源占用低内存50MB中内存100-200MB高内存300MB2.2 技术原理解析多线程如何突破速度壁垒三步骤工作流程多线程下载就像多车道高速公路原本单车道单线程只能一辆车通过现在开放多条车道多线程同时运输数据自然大幅提升效率。工具核心优势在于智能分块将文件分割为多个1-5MB的小块并行请求同时建立多个连接获取不同块数据断点续传记录已下载块信息中断后无需重来三、实践零基础也能上手基础操作与避坑指南3.1 环境准备五步检测清单确保顺利运行[!TIP] 请在开始前完成以下检查避免90%的常见问题检查项要求验证命令Python环境3.6及以上版本python --versionpip工具已安装并更新pip --version网络连接稳定且无特殊限制ping baidu.com磁盘空间至少为下载文件2倍df -hLinux/macOS权限设置有写入目标目录权限touch testfile rm testfile3.2 基础操作三步完成首次下载1. 获取工具git clone https://gitcode.com/gh_mirrors/pa/pan-baidu-download cd pan-baidu-download # 进入项目目录2. 安装依赖pip install -r requirements.txt # 安装必要组件 # 如遇权限问题尝试: pip install --user -r requirements.txt3. 登录与下载python bddown_cli.py login # 首次使用需登录 python bddown_cli.py download 分享链接 # 开始下载3.3 避坑指南新手常犯的四个错误及解决方案常见错误解决方案命令提示找不到模块检查Python版本是否符合要求重新安装依赖登录后提示验证码错误确保验证码输入正确尝试重启终端下载到99%失败降低线程数python bddown_cli.py config threads 8速度忽快忽慢启用限速功能python bddown_cli.py config limit 2m四、拓展不同场景的最优配置参数调优与高级应用4.1 网络环境适配三种场景的参数配置模板家庭网络带宽充足python bddown_cli.py config threads 16 # 线程数提升至16默认8 python bddown_cli.py config dir ~/Downloads # 设置下载目录办公网络需平衡带宽python bddown_cli.py config threads 8 # 中等线程数 python bddown_cli.py config limit 1m # 限制速度为1MB/s公共网络不稳定环境python bddown_cli.py config threads 4 # 低线程减少连接中断 python bddown_cli.py config retry 5 # 自动重试5次4.2 批量下载与任务管理提升效率的三个实用技巧1. 批量处理多个链接# 创建包含多个链接的文本文件links.txt每行一个链接 python bddown_cli.py download --filelinks.txt # 批量下载2. 导出任务到外部下载器python bddown_cli.py export 分享链接 # 导出为Aria2格式3. 查看下载历史与状态python bddown_cli.py show # 显示所有下载任务状态附录常见问题解决方案错误代码速查表错误代码含义解决方案E001登录失败检查账号密码清除缓存后重试E002链接解析错误确认分享链接有效包含提取码E003网络连接超时检查网络降低线程数E004文件写入失败检查磁盘空间和目录权限社区支持渠道问题反馈项目issue页面提交详细错误信息使用交流官方QQ群搜索pan-baidu-download文档查阅项目目录下的README.md文件代码贡献通过Pull Request提交改进建议通过合理配置和使用这款开源工具大多数用户可以将百度网盘下载效率提升5-10倍同时获得更稳定的下载体验。根据自身网络环境和使用场景调整参数能让工具发挥最佳性能让云存储真正回归便捷本质。【免费下载链接】pan-baidu-download百度网盘下载脚本项目地址: https://gitcode.com/gh_mirrors/pa/pan-baidu-download创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2413181.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!